The Institute for Research in Philosophy and Wisdom of Iran, in cooperation with its Department of Religions and Mysticism, is organizing the international conference “René Guénon and the Revival of the Primordial Tradition” on February 17–18, 2026 (28–29 Bahman 1404).
This academic event will host distinguished scholars and researchers from Iran and abroad, providing a valuable opportunity to explore Guénon’s intellectual heritage and his influence on philosophy, mysticism, and religious studies.
Alongside the conference, an exhibition of traditional arts will be held, introducing visitors to the beauty and authenticity of Iranian and Islamic artistic traditions.
